Question
In a shopping centre that sells jackets, 70 blue jackets were sold and 25% of the remaining jackets that were sold were pink. Of the leftover, 60% of the jackets sold were grey jackets and the rest were purple jackets. Given that the number of purple jackets sold was 20% of the total number of jackets sold, how many pink and purple jackets were sold altogether?
